Education Requirements

The first step to earning a master’s in sports management is identifying accredited schools. It is essential since accreditation impacts course transferability and eligibility for financial aid. You can find information about a school’s status on its website or by speaking with an admissions counselor.

Southeastern Oklahoma State University offers a graduate degree in sports management, with coursework covering topics from managerial strategies to revenue generation in interscholastic athletics. Students can complete the 36-credit program in 15 months, and the curriculum also includes a supervised internship.

Internship Opportunities

A graduate degree in sports administration is a great starting point for a career in professional sports. But it’s also important to have hands-on experience through an internship.

Many online master’s degrees in sports management require an internship. It is a great way to gain relevant job experience and make connections in the industry.

It’s a competitive field, so you must be prepared to work hard as an intern and prove you have the necessary skills. Your daily assignments may seem like busy work, but completing them with professionalism and pride can be a window into your abilities.

Many of the best internships in sports are paid positions. However, if you’re an undergraduate student with little job experience, taking an unpaid internship for the long-term benefits may be worth it.
